
Dwayne “The Rock” Johnson is about to bust out of his traditional character. The professional wrestler who is one of the world’s most recognizable faces transitioned from WWE to Blockbuster movie star effortlessly, however his next movie is a much smaller scale an intimate recount that MMA fans will hold dear to their fan hood
This October The Rock’s new move “The Smashing Machine” will be released and is supposed to be based on the life of 2x UFC Tournament Champion Mark Kerr. The movie which was directed by Benny Safdie is goign to be released by independent film company A24 which won an Academy Award as producers of the 2022 Everything Everywhere All at once.
Speaking to Pat McAfee Dwayne Johnson had this to say, “I had been wanting for years now to chase the challenge and be inspired by the challenge. I love making the bigger. blockbuster movies, they’re a lot of fun. They’re hard as shit to make, and a lot of people enjoy the, hopefully, knock on wood, around the world But I wanted more. I wanted a challenge, and I wanted the opportunity to disappear into something and disappear into a part and a role that would really challenge me in ways that I’ve never been challenged before.”
The film is based on Mark Kerr’s climb to the top of the MMA World and his rise in Japan including his fall from grace and eventual battle with addiction. The movie stars Ryan Bader, Mark Coleman, and Oleksandr Usyk alongside Satoshi Ishii. Mark Kerr was considered one of the best fighters on the planet at one time and this movie will be a great introduction to many fans.
